    Abstract: A ball net structure includes: a base; two tilted metallic pipes flanking the base and having front ends receiving two resilient rods, respectively, with the tilted metallic pipes longer than the resilient rods, allowing the resilient rods to bend and achieve optimal curvature and produce the evenest and largest tensile force; a net body stretched by and between the resilient rods to keep being flat and tight; a plastic sheet edge-binder disposed at each of four edges of the net body; clamping elements for clamping first and second edges of the net body; two net-clamping shells for clamping the clamping elements, the plastic sheet edge-binder, and the first and second edges of the net body; and at least two nails disposed on each of the net-clamping shells to fix the net-clamping shells in place, achieving uniform distribution of stress and extending the service life of the net body.

    Abstract: A method for fabricating a magnetic film structure is provided. The method comprises forming a magnetic structure on a bottom electrode layer, the magnetic structure comprising at least one pinned bottom magnetic film layer having a fixed magnetic orientation; at least one top magnetic film layer whose magnetic orientation can be manipulated by a current; and a tunneling layer between the bottom magnetic film layer and the top magnetic film layer; forming a metallic hard mask atop the magnetic structure; patterning and etching the metallic hard mask to define exposed areas of the magnetic structure; selectively etching the exposed areas of the magnetic structure by a chemical etch process based on a CO etch chemistry to form discrete magnetic bits.

    Abstract: A method and a system for communicating data in a communication channel are provided. The method includes the identification of a sequence of bits recurring in the data, and generating a locking pattern. The locking pattern includes locking symbols and a random bit pattern. The method also includes sending the locking pattern within the data. The locking pattern is received by a receiver and is used to lock the receiver and ignore the recurring bit sequence.

    Abstract: A method of fabricating a write head for perpendicular recording is provided. The write head has a pole, a shield in proximity to the pole, and a gap between the pole and the shield. The method includes forming a pole layer on an undercoat layer, forming a mask over at least a portion of the pole layer, and forming the pole by removing material from the pole layer. The pole has a top surface, a first side, and a second side. The method further includes forming a first gap portion of the gap along the first side and along the second side of the pole, forming a protective layer over at least a portion of the first gap portion, removing the mask, and removing the protective layer. The method further includes forming a second gap portion of the gap over at least the top surface of the pole and forming the shield over at least the second gap portion.

    Abstract: A method and system for providing a tunneling magnetoresistive sensor is disclosed. The method and system include providing a pinned layer, a free layer and an insulating layer between the pinned and free layers. The pinned and free layers are ferromagnetic. The method and system also include providing a hard mask layer to be used in defining the sensor at the top of the tunneling magnetoresistive sensor. The method and system also include using the hard mask layer to define the tunneling magnetoresistive sensor. Thus, the pinned layer, the free layer and the insulating layer are capable of having a minimum dimension of less than 0.2 &mgr;m.

    Abstract: In a flat roll-up structure for rolling up net body flatly, at upper and lower end of net body, it is installed respectively with protruding object, meanwhile, at roll-up mechanism, it is installed with upper and lower positioning roller module to limit the movement scope of net body, therefore, when net body is to be expanded, net body, through the guidance of upper and lower positioning roller structure, can be withdrawn flatly; when protruding object used to roll up net body is limited for its movement scope by upper and lower positioning roller module, and is limited by the limiting part of upper and lower positioning roller module, the net body can then be rolled up flatly without generating up and down shift, which can avoid the generation of tying problem due to unbalanced receiving in net body.

    Abstract: A ball storage rack structure includes: a base member having first pivotal portions and first and second abutting portions; support rods abutting against the first abutting portions, crossing each other radially, and each having a second pivotal portion and first and second coupling portions, with the second pivotal portions connected pivotally to the first pivotal portions; a bag having third coupling portions coupled to the second coupling portions such that the bag is mounted on the support rods; and a cord having fourth coupling portions coupled to the first coupling portions, underpinning the bag. The weight of the bag is borne by the second coupling portions and the cord, and the cord is pulled by a user to drive the support rods to rotate about the first pivotal portions and abut against the second abutting portions. Pivotal elements connect pivotally the first pivotal portions to the second pivotal portions.
